2011 f-150 trailer brake controller factory 4 pin

Hey guys, new to the forum and I haven't seen anything that can answer a question I have. I own a 2011 f150 supercrew 4x4 that came factory with only the 4 pin trailer connector. I have installed the Hopkins 7 pin harness adapter which has a trailer brake controller line that runs up with the 12v power supply wire and the trailer reverse light wire. Now from what I have read, if your truck came factory with only a 4 pin, the truck isn't equip with the factory brake controller harness.
Now to the question, what do I need to do to hook up a brake controller?
I see there is a typical under dash harness, however does this still control trailer brakes? If so why does everyone say the truck won't have the harness?

Hopkins videos say to go under the hood on the driver side above the fender and find the blue wire coming from a wiring loom, then cut and splice into that wire. Can anyone elaborate as to whether this will work or not?

I found a plug above the spare tire that the wires go into and the 4pin comes out, there is an adapter you can get there which will let you have both the 7pin and the 4pin plugs, I also found the plug for the brake controller taped to the steering column right behind the plug for the computer, all you should have to do is get the wiring adapters for both ends.
